brad built 1/4 of a model airplane on monday and 2/3 of it on tuesday. he finished building the airplane on wednesday. what fraction of the airplane did he build on wednesday?

Teh answer is 1/12. 1/4+ 2/3 is 11/12. First, you need to find the common denominator of 4 and 3, and that is 12.Then, you multiply 1*3 because 4*3 is 12.You then have the fraction of 3/12. Then, you multiply 2*4 because again, what you do to the top, you also do to the bottom, so you would also have the fraction of 8/12.The rest is easy. 3/12 + 8/12 is 11/12.And the missing piece of 11/12 is 1/12, because that made it whole.
